diff --git a/src/models/entities/RunnerGroup.ts b/src/models/entities/RunnerGroup.ts index 5620aca..332bd33 100644 --- a/src/models/entities/RunnerGroup.ts +++ b/src/models/entities/RunnerGroup.ts @@ -51,6 +51,9 @@ export abstract class RunnerGroup { */ @IsInt() public get distance(): number { + if (!this.runners || this.runners.length == 0) { + return 0; + } return this.runners.reduce((sum, current) => sum + current.distance, 0); }